Journey 5

This is the band that was first dubbed with the power ballad slogan. Journey's blues and jazz roots, if you research their history, is quite fasinating. Neal Schon, whether you play guitar or not, is easily one of the top 10 players in the world. They certainly had their share of power ballads, but face it, that's where the $ came from. But don't forget their early years...they were true rock and rollers! Hall of Fame worthy? Without question!
